MOREHEAD — Nine students from Martin County have earned a place on the Morehead State University dean’s list for the Fall 2024 semester, the university announced.
Seven students from the College of Science and Engineering achieved academic distinction: Madelyn Crum of Debord, along with Dennison Davis, Addison Duncan, Allicen Grayson, Matthew Dials and Dalton McCoy, all of Inez, and Lena Hale of Pilgrim.
Two students from the Volgenau College of Education, Hannah Muncy of Inez and Abigail Crum of Pilgrim, were also recognized for their academic excellence.
To qualify for the dean’s list, students must complete a minimum of 12 undergraduate credit hours and earn a grade-point average of 3.5 or higher for the semester.
